Home
last modified time | relevance | path

Searched refs:prebuf (Results 1 – 25 of 75) sorted by relevance

123

/third_party/pulseaudio/src/pulsecore/
Dmemblockq.c51 size_t maxlength, tlength, base, prebuf, minreq, maxrewind; member
67 size_t prebuf, in pa_memblockq_new() argument
85 …ngth, (unsigned long) tlength, (unsigned long) bq->base, (unsigned long) prebuf, (unsigned long) m… in pa_memblockq_new()
92 pa_memblockq_set_prebuf(bq, prebuf); in pa_memblockq_new()
96 …nsigned long) bq->tlength, (unsigned long) bq->base, (unsigned long) bq->prebuf, (unsigned long) b… in pa_memblockq_new()
448 return pa_memblockq_get_length(bq) < bq->prebuf; in pa_memblockq_prebuf_active()
450 return bq->prebuf > 0 && bq->read_index >= bq->write_index; in pa_memblockq_prebuf_active()
458 if (pa_memblockq_get_length(bq) < bq->prebuf) in update_prebuf()
465 if (bq->prebuf > 0 && bq->read_index >= bq->write_index) { in update_prebuf()
803 if (bq->prebuf > 0) in pa_memblockq_prebuf_force()
[all …]
Dmemblockq.h72 size_t prebuf,
162 void pa_memblockq_set_prebuf(pa_memblockq *memblockq, size_t prebuf);
Dprotocol-native.c761 pa_tagstruct_putu32(t, s->buffer_attr.prebuf); in playback_stream_process_msg()
785 (long) s->buffer_attr_req.prebuf); in fix_playback_buffer_attr()
791 …(unsigned long) (pa_bytes_to_usec(s->buffer_attr_req.prebuf, &s->sink_input->sample_spec) / PA_USE… in fix_playback_buffer_attr()
935 if (s->buffer_attr.prebuf == (uint32_t) -1 || in fix_playback_buffer_attr()
936 s->buffer_attr.prebuf > max_prebuf) in fix_playback_buffer_attr()
937 s->buffer_attr.prebuf = max_prebuf; in fix_playback_buffer_attr()
944 …(unsigned long) (pa_bytes_to_usec(s->buffer_attr.prebuf, &s->sink_input->sample_spec) / PA_USEC_PE… in fix_playback_buffer_attr()
1082 s->buffer_attr.prebuf, in playback_stream_new()
1681 pa_tagstruct_putu32(t, s->buffer_attr.prebuf); in sink_input_moving_cb()
1916 PA_TAG_U32, &attr.prebuf, in command_create_playback_stream()
[all …]
/third_party/pulseaudio/src/tests/
Dmemblockq-test.c125 size_t prebuf = pa_memblockq_get_prebuf(bq); in check_queue_invariants() local
154 ck_assert_int_eq(prebuf % base, 0); in check_queue_invariants()
155 ck_assert_int_ge(prebuf, 0); in check_queue_invariants()
156 ck_assert_int_le(prebuf, tlength + base - minreq); in check_queue_invariants()
157 ck_assert_int_le(prebuf, tlength); in check_queue_invariants()
196 size_t prebuf = 16; in START_TEST() local
205 …bq = pa_memblockq_new("test memblockq", idx, maxlength, tlength, &ss, prebuf, minreq, maxrewind, &… in START_TEST()
213 ck_assert_int_eq(pa_memblockq_get_prebuf(bq), prebuf); in START_TEST()
349 size_t prebuf = 16; in START_TEST() local
358 …bq = pa_memblockq_new("test memblockq", idx, maxlength, tlength, &ss, prebuf, minreq, maxrewind, &… in START_TEST()
[all …]
Dlo-test-util.c216 …buffer_attr.prebuf = 0; /* Setting prebuf to 0 guarantees us the stream will run synchronously, no… in context_state_callback()
232 buffer_attr.prebuf = 0; in context_state_callback()
Dsync-playback.c57 ….prebuf = 0, /* Setting prebuf to 0 guarantees us the streams will run synchronously, no matter wh…
Dextended-test.c51 ….prebuf = 0, /* Setting prebuf to 0 guarantees us the streams will run synchronously, no matter wh…
Dconnect-stress.c118 ….prebuf = 0, /* Setting prebuf to 0 guarantees us the streams will run synchronously, no matter wh…
Dinterpol-test.c112 attr.prebuf = (uint32_t) -1; in context_state_callback()
/third_party/gstreamer/gstplugins_good/gst/cutter/
Dgstcutter.c288 GstBuffer *prebuf; /* pointer to a prebuffer element */ in gst_cutter_chain() local
369 prebuf = (g_list_first (filter->pre_buffer))->data; in gst_cutter_chain()
370 filter->pre_buffer = g_list_remove (filter->pre_buffer, prebuf); in gst_cutter_chain()
371 gst_pad_push (filter->srcpad, prebuf); in gst_cutter_chain()
388 prebuf = (g_list_first (filter->pre_buffer))->data; in gst_cutter_chain()
389 g_assert (GST_IS_BUFFER (prebuf)); in gst_cutter_chain()
391 psize = gst_buffer_get_size (prebuf); in gst_cutter_chain()
394 filter->pre_buffer = g_list_remove (filter->pre_buffer, prebuf); in gst_cutter_chain()
399 ret = gst_pad_push (filter->srcpad, prebuf); in gst_cutter_chain()
401 gst_buffer_unref (prebuf); in gst_cutter_chain()
/third_party/ffmpeg/libavdevice/
Dpulse_audio_enc.c42 int prebuf; member
481 if (s->prebuf) in pulse_write_header()
482 buffer_attributes.prebuf = s->prebuf; in pulse_write_header()
591 s->prebuf = buffer_attributes.prebuf; in pulse_write_header()
594 s->buffer_size, s->prebuf, s->minreq); in pulse_write_header()
768 …{ "prebuf", "set pre-buffering size", OFFSET(prebuf), AV_OPT_TYPE_INT,…
/third_party/libwebsockets/lib/roles/h1/
Dops-h1.c719 unsigned char *buf, prebuf[LWS_PRE + 1024]; in rops_handle_POLLOUT_h1() local
724 if (len > sizeof(prebuf) - LWS_PRE) in rops_handle_POLLOUT_h1()
725 len = sizeof(prebuf) - LWS_PRE; in rops_handle_POLLOUT_h1()
728 memcpy(prebuf + LWS_PRE, buf, len); in rops_handle_POLLOUT_h1()
738 n = lws_write(wsi, prebuf + LWS_PRE, len, LWS_WRITE_HTTP); in rops_handle_POLLOUT_h1()
/third_party/pulseaudio/src/pulse/
Dstream.c165 s->buffer_attr.prebuf = (uint32_t) -1; in pa_stream_new_with_proplist_internal()
467 else if (force_start || s->buffer_attr.prebuf == 0) { in check_smoother_status()
502 uint32_t maxlength = 0, fragsize = 0, minreq = 0, tlength = 0, prebuf = 0; in pa_command_stream_moved() local
537 pa_tagstruct_getu32(t, &prebuf) < 0 || in pa_command_stream_moved()
571 s->buffer_attr.prebuf = prebuf; in pa_command_stream_moved()
602 uint32_t maxlength = 0, fragsize = 0, minreq = 0, tlength = 0, prebuf = 0; in pa_command_stream_buffer_attr() local
632 pa_tagstruct_getu32(t, &prebuf) < 0 || in pa_command_stream_buffer_attr()
659 s->buffer_attr.prebuf = prebuf; in pa_command_stream_buffer_attr()
898 if (s->buffer_attr.prebuf > 0) in pa_command_overflow_or_underflow()
1008 attr->prebuf = (uint32_t) -1; in patch_buffer_attr()
[all …]
Ddef.h424 uint32_t prebuf; member
/third_party/pulseaudio/src/modules/
Dmodule-tunnel.c237 uint32_t prebuf; member
342 uint32_t channel, maxlength, tlength = 0, fragsize, prebuf, minreq; in command_stream_buffer_attr_changed() local
368 pa_tagstruct_getu32(t, &prebuf) < 0 || in command_stream_buffer_attr_changed()
1496 pa_tagstruct_getu32(t, &u->prebuf) < 0 || in create_stream_callback()
1663 u->prebuf = u->tlength; in setup_complete_callback()
1682 pa_tagstruct_putu32(reply, u->prebuf); in setup_complete_callback()
2225 u->tlength = u->minreq = u->prebuf = (uint32_t) -1; in pa__init()
Dmodule-tunnel-source-new.c117 bufferattr->prebuf = (uint32_t) -1; in reset_bufferattr()
Dmodule-tunnel-sink-new.c128 bufferattr->prebuf = (uint32_t) -1; in reset_bufferattr()
/third_party/flutter/skia/third_party/externals/sdl/src/audio/pulseaudio/
DSDL_pulseaudio.c583 paattr.prebuf = -1; in PULSEAUDIO_OpenDevice()
590 paattr.prebuf = h->mixlen*2; in PULSEAUDIO_OpenDevice()
/third_party/gstreamer/gstplugins_good/ext/pulse/
Dpulsesrc.c1520 wanted.prebuf = 0; in gst_pulsesrc_prepare()
1526 GST_INFO_OBJECT (pulsesrc, "prebuf: %d", wanted.prebuf); in gst_pulsesrc_prepare()
1585 GST_INFO_OBJECT (pulsesrc, "prebuf: %d", actual->prebuf); in gst_pulsesrc_prepare()
Dpulsesink.c966 wanted.prebuf = 0; in gst_pulseringbuffer_acquire()
971 GST_INFO_OBJECT (psink, "prebuf: %d", wanted.prebuf); in gst_pulseringbuffer_acquire()
1037 GST_INFO_OBJECT (psink, "prebuf: %d", actual->prebuf); in gst_pulseringbuffer_acquire()
/third_party/pulseaudio/src/utils/
Dpacat.c331 … maxlength=%u, tlength=%u, prebuf=%u, minreq=%u"), a->maxlength, a->tlength, a->prebuf, a->minreq); in stream_state_callback()
470 buffer_attr.prebuf = (uint32_t) -1; in context_state_callback()
Dpadsp.c1049 attr.prebuf = (uint32_t) i->fragment_size; in create_playback_stream()
/third_party/ffmpeg/doc/
Doutdevs.texi353 @item prebuf
355 playback before at least @option{prebuf} bytes are available in the
/third_party/pulseaudio/
DPROTOCOL14 prebuf
/third_party/pulseaudio/vala/
Dlibpulse.vapi1164 uint32 prebuf;
1239 public Operation? prebuf(SuccessCb? cb = null);

123